A gunman opened fire Saturday in a small town church in New Hampshire, wounding one person before being taken into custody, police said. The motive of the shooting and how the shooter was subdued were not known, said Tracey Hanes, dispatcher for the police in the town of Pelham in the largely rural northeastern state. Hanes said a funeral ceremony was either under way or about to begin at the church when the gunman opened fire. The wounded person was hospitalized in undisclosed condition.
